Product Details of [ 477848-99-0 ]

CAS No. :477848-99-0
Formula : C19H13N3O2S
M.W : 347.39
SMILES Code : N#CC(C#N)=CC1=CN(S(=O)(C2=CC=C(C)C=C2)=O)C3=C1C=CC=C3
MDL No. :MFCD02571983

YieldReaction ConditionsOperation in experiment
77% In N,N-dimethyl-formamide; at 50℃; for 14h;Molecular sieve; A mixture of3,4-dihydro-isoquinoline imine 1 (0.3 mmol), 2-((1-sulfonyl-1H-indol-3-yl)methylene)malononitrile 2 (0.1 mmol), 4 Åmolecular sieves (100 mg) and DMF (0.5 mL) was stirred at50 C. Upon the consumption of 2 (monitored by TLC), the reactionwas diluted with CH2Cl2 (3 mL) and washed with water (3mL) and brine (3 mL). The organic layer was concentrated and purified by a silica gel flash chromatography (PE/EtOAc) to afford compound 3. Spectral Data for Selected CompoundsCompound 3a: Purified by flash column chromatography(PE/EtOAc, 4:1); Yield: 43.3 mg (77%); yellow solid. 1H NMR(400 MHz, CDCl3): δ = 8.03 (d, J = 8.3 Hz, 1 H), 7.97 (s, 1 H), 7.93(s, 1 H), 7.69 (d, J = 7.8 Hz, 1 H), 7.50-7.44 (m, 2 H), 7.41 (t, J =7.2 Hz, 1 H), 7.34 (d, J = 8.3 Hz, 2 H), 7.02 (d, J = 8.0 Hz, 2 H), 6.60(s, 1 H), 6.40 (s, 1 H), 3.99 (dd, J = 14.3, 5.1 Hz, 1 H), 3.87 (s, 3 H),3.67 (s, 3 H), 3.36 (ddd, J = 14.4, 11.8, 5.1 Hz, 1 H), 2.84-2.68 (m,2 H), 2.32 (s, 3 H); 13C{1H} NMR (100 MHz, CDCl3): δ = 150.3,149.8, 148.8, 144.0, 136.6, 136.3, 132.6, 129.5, 127.3, 127.0,126.7, 125.2, 123.8, 120.9, 118.1, 114.9, 112.4, 111.3, 111.2,109.5, 77.4, 65.5, 56.1, 56.0, 39.4, 26.4, 21.5; HRMS (ESI): m/z[M+H]+ calcd. for C30H27N4O4S+: 539.1748; found: 539.1743.
